Lohkirchen is a municipality in the Upper Bavarian district of Mühldorf am Inn and a member of the Oberbergkirchen administrative community .
geography
Geographical location
Lohkirchen is located in the Southeast Upper Bavaria region in the Alpine foothills around 14 km north of Waldkraiburg , eight kilometers south of Neumarkt-Sankt Veit and twelve kilometers from the district town of Mühldorf . It is eight kilometers to the Mühldorf-West junction of the A 94 , and the two closest train stations in the Südostbayernbahn network are Ampfing and Neumarkt-Sankt Veit (eight kilometers away).

history
Administrative affiliation
Lohkirchen belonged to the Landshut Rent Office and the Neumarkt Regional Court of the Electorate of Bavaria.
Population development
Between 1988 and 2018 the community grew from 610 to 753 by 143 inhabitants or by 23.4%.
- 1970: 599 inhabitants
- 1987: 602 inhabitants
- 1991: 653 inhabitants
- 1995: 658 inhabitants
- 2000: 642 inhabitants
- 2005: 673 inhabitants
- 2010: 703 inhabitants
- 2015: 733 inhabitants
In 2006 there were twelve births in a population of 679. This means that the birth rate of over 17.6 births per 1000 inhabitants was the highest in Bavaria , ahead of Prosselsheim .

Economy and Infrastructure
Economy including agriculture and forestry
In 1998 there were no employees subject to social insurance contributions in the field of agriculture and forestry, in the manufacturing sector, or in the field of trade and transport. In other economic areas, 26 people were employed at the place of work subject to social security contributions. There were a total of 197 employees at the place of residence subject to social security contributions. There were 15 companies in the manufacturing industry (as well as mining and quarrying of stones and earth), and one in the construction industry. In addition, in 1999 there were 48 farms with an agriculturally used area of 1177 hectares. 844 hectares of this were arable land and 332 hectares were permanent green areas.
education
The following institutions exist (as of: 1999):
- Kindergartens: 50 kindergarten places with 32 children
- Elementary schools: one with nine teachers and 116 students
- Erdkinderprojekt according to Maria Montessori (private kindergarten as well as elementary and secondary school with M10)
